Another person’s enthusiasm was what set me moving toward the success I have achieved. That person was my stepmother.
I was nine years old when she entered our home in rural Virginia. My father【C1】______me to her with these words: "I would like you to meet the fellow who is【C2】______for being the worst boy in this county and will probably start throwing rocks at you no【C3】______than tomorrow morning."
My stepmother walked over to me,【C4】______my head slightly upward, and looked me right in the eye. Then she looked at my father and replied, "You are【C5】______. This is not the worst boy at all, 【C6】______the smartest one who hasn’t yet found an outlet (释放的途径) for his enthusiasm."
That statement began a(n) 【C7】______between us. No one had ever called me smart. My family and neighbors had built me up in my【C8】______as a bad boy. My stepmother changed all that.
She changed many things. She【C9】______my father to go to a dental school, from which he graduated with honors. She moved our family into the county seat, where my father’s career could be more【C10】______and my brother and I could be better【C11】______.
When I turned fourteen, she bought me a secondhand【C12】______and told me that she believed that I could become a writer. I knew her enthusiasm, I【C13】______it, and I saw how it had improved our lives. I accepted her【C14】______and began to write for local newspapers. I was doing the same kind of【C15】______that great day I went to interview Andrew Carnegie and received the task which became my life’s work later. I wasn’t the【C16】______beneficiary (受益者). My father became the【C17】______man in town. My brother and stepbrothers became a physician, a dentist, a lawyer, and a college president.
What power【C18】______has! When that power is released to support the certainty of one’s purpose and is【C19】______strengthened by faith, it becomes an irresistible (不可抗拒的) force which poverty and temporary defeat can never【C20】______.
You can communicate that power to anyone who needs it. This is probably the greatest work you can do with your enthusiasm. [br] 【C11】
选项
A、treated
B、entertained
C、educated
D、respected
答案
C
解析
语义衔接题。空前的and表明,better 77与more 76并列,共同说明从农村迁移到县城能够带来的积极影响,[C]educated“教育”与my brother and I当时的年龄相符,且符合此处语境,故为答案。[A]treated“对待”、[B]entertained“招待,款待”、[D]respected“尊重”均不符合语境。
